Apply for Medical Marijuana Card Illinois

Illinois has a well-structured medical cannabis program designed to support patients with qualifying medical conditions. To apply for medical marijuana card Illinois, patients must first be diagnosed with a qualifying condition such as chronic pain, epilepsy, cancer, or PTSD by a licensed healthcare professional.

 

The process generally begins with a medical consultation. During this appointment, the doctor evaluates the patient’s condition and determines whether medical cannabis may be beneficial. If approved, the physician provides a certification that allows the patient to continue with the application.

 

Next, the patient must complete the online application through the state’s medical cannabis patient registry. Applicants are required to submit identification documents, proof of residency, and the physician’s certification. After submitting the application and paying the necessary fee, the state reviews the request. Once approved, the patient receives a medical marijuana card, which allows them to legally purchase cannabis products from licensed dispensaries in Illinois.

 

Medical Marijuana Card Vermont

Getting a Medical marijuana card Vermont is also a straightforward process for qualifying patients. Vermont’s medical cannabis program allows residents with certain health conditions to access cannabis products from registered dispensaries.

 

To start the process, a patient must visit a registered healthcare provider who can evaluate their medical condition. If the provider determines that medical cannabis is appropriate, they will complete a verification form confirming the patient’s eligibility.

 

After receiving the physician’s recommendation, the patient must register with the Vermont Cannabis Control Board. The application requires personal information, proof of residency, and the healthcare provider’s certification. Once the application is approved, the patient is issued a medical marijuana card that permits them to purchase medical cannabis legally within the state.
